Safety should constantly be the top concern when picking a nursery cot. To ensure your baby's safety, follow these guidelines:
Firm Mattress: The baby crib mattress ought to be firm and fit snugly in the cot with no spaces on the sides.No Bedding Accessories: Avoid utilizing soft bed linen, pillows, or stuffed animals inside the cot, as they present suffocation dangers.Regular Inspections: Routinely inspect for loose screws, slats, or use and tear that could jeopardize security.Vertical Slats: Ensure slats are no more than 2-3 inches apart to prevent head entrapment.Budgeting for Your Nursery Cot

When can my baby transition from a cot to a bed?
Many kids transition from a cot to a toddler bed in between 18 months and 3 years, however it depends upon private readiness and developmental turning points.
2. What is the suggested life-span of a nursery cot?
A high-quality nursery cot can last numerous years, generally till your kid reaches 5 years of age or can climb up out independently.
3. How typically should I clean up the cot?
Regularly clean the cot, at least as soon as a week, and disinfect it completely on a monthly basis. Constantly use non-toxic cleansing products safe for infants.
4. Can I recycle a cot for several kids?
Yes, if the cot has been well-maintained and satisfies security requirements. Look for wear and tear before reuse.
5. Should I buy a new or utilized cot?
While purchasing a new cot guarantees security requirements compliance, an utilized cot can be affordable. Simply ensure it fulfills safety standards and look for recalls.
